Residential Treatment Facility Program (RTF)

Rochester School for the Deaf and Hillside Children’s Center, both based in Rochester, NY, have established, and jointly operate, a Residential Treatment Facility Program (RTF) for deaf and hard-of-hearing youth. The only facility of its kind in New York State and one of the few in the nation, RTF is designed to meet the special needs of deaf children ages 7 through 21 who have developmental and emotional disabilities.

The program offers students comprehensive mental health services at Hillside and academic instruction at RSD. Depending on their progress, RTF students can be mainstreamed into other RSD classes. RTF runs during the regular school and summer school programs.

Hillside Children’s Center maintains a long history of comprehensive mental health services for youth in Western New York. By combining their expertise, therapeutic and psycho-educational services, RSD and Hillside offer a highly flexible, supportive program to help children reach their highest potential for living independent, rewarding and productive lives.
